// Fixture: simulates the Quillstack metrics-aggregation sidecar in replay mode.
// Feeds canned counter batches to the collector at 2s intervals.
// Do not point this at the shared staging collector; spin up a local one.
// The replay client authenticates against the mock gateway on every run.
// It expects the bearer token below.

login token, yajeg-fawif: eyJhbGciOiJIUzI1NiIsInR5cCI6IkpXVCJ9.eyJzdWIiOiIEdPQYnZXaZIn0.HSRTnYZBx0Qc

This alert typically indicates that the sanitizer stage is backlogged, often due to oversized embedded tables or a stalled worker pool in the Fernbrook cluster. Before paging the rendering team, verify whether a release is mid-rollout, since canary traffic shifts can briefly inflate these numbers. Detailed triage steps, historical incident notes, and the rollback procedure for the current release are documented on the pipeline's operations page.

dashboard of taduf-yagap = https://confluence.tolvaqsys.internal/display/display/projects/display

## Further reading

The Givenote receipt mailer has three moving parts: the template renderer, the batching scheduler, and the delivery worker. Before touching anything, read the template versioning rules — receipts are legal documents and old templates must render byte-identically. Local setup takes about ten minutes with the bootstrap script. Test against the sandbox mail sink, never production. Architecture diagrams, template rules, and the sandbox setup guide are all linked from the internal onboarding page.

runbook for tagug-hafog: https://jira.lumiclabs.internal/projects/pages/pages/9773c0d8